Output defca5cf94bbe76d81dd1b0a45af6349216c4105e872934d85d3e20f7ea4d9d7:0

value
4742121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f63280d6baa1e0f3ce888e1d16b89933355550 OP_EQUAL
address
3EuWAFh9GbCwyuXqk9Dsq3zav6XDnUkx4b
transaction
defca5cf94bbe76d81dd1b0a45af6349216c4105e872934d85d3e20f7ea4d9d7
confirmations
44656
spent
true